Descubra como implementar um balanceamento de carga avançado com n8n, utilizando VPS e containers orquestrados. Este guia completo explora alta disponibilidade, clustering, orquestração eficiente e práticas para máxima escalabilidade e desempenho.
O avanço da automação com n8n levou muitos profissionais a buscar soluções robustas para garantir alta disponibilidade, escalabilidade e desempenho. O balanceamento de carga avançado, quando bem implementado com VPS e containers orquestrados, permite que seus fluxos rodem sem interrupções, suportando grandes volumes de tarefas e resistindo a falhas inesperadas. Este artigo apresenta um guia prático para quem quer dar os primeiros passos – e também para quem já pensou em levar seu ambiente n8n a outro nível. Explore desde conceitos básicos de clusterização, passando por orquestração de containers, até dicas fundamentais de configuração e práticas para balanceamento eficiente em ambientes profissionais.
O que é balanceamento de carga avançado e sua importância no n8n
O balanceamento de carga avançado é uma técnica usada para distribuir o tráfego de trabalho entre diferentes instâncias de um sistema, garantindo que nenhuma fique sobrecarregada. No contexto do n8n, isso significa garantir que múltiplos fluxos, automações e tarefas sejam executados de forma fluida, mesmo quando o volume de dados e requisições aumenta significativamente.
Por que esse tema é relevante? Simples: com o crescimento do uso do n8n em processos críticos (como integrações financeiras, automações de marketing ou sistemas de atendimento), qualquer lentidão ou queda pode prejudicar operações, gerando prejuízos. O balanceamento de carga resolve esse ponto ao:
- Distribuir requisições entre vários servidores (ou containers), evitando gargalos.
- Permitir escalabilidade, adicionando ou removendo instâncias conforme o uso.
- Garantir maior disponibilidade; se um servidor falhar, os demais continuam operando.
No n8n, especialmente em ambientes com vários usuários ou grande volume de automações, adotar estratégias de balanceamento de carga pode significar a diferença entre um workflow eficiente e um sufocado por limitações técnicas.
Além disso, o balanceamento é essencial para tirar o máximo proveito de recursos modernos como VPS e containers orquestrados (com Docker, Kubernetes, entre outros), que oferecem maneiras flexíveis de implementar e gerenciar múltiplas instâncias do n8n. Se você quer que sua automação cresça com o seu negócio, entender e aplicar o balanceamento de carga é o caminho certo.
🤖 Formação Agentes de IA: Domine n8n e automações profissionais
Se você quer ir além do básico e realmente dominar o n8n, orquestração de containers e automações inteligentes, a Formação Agentes de IA pode ser o próximo passo ideal. Com mais de 8.100 alunos, o programa é super focado em prática e ensina desde a instalação até a implementação de agentes de IA, integração com bancos de dados vetoriais e clusterização profissional – tudo sem exigir experiência prévia em programação. Os conteúdos incluem projetos reais, bônus exclusivos e acesso vitalício à comunidade ativa e ao suporte. Experimente e veja como as automações podem transformar oportunidades em resultados reais! Conheça a formação completa aqui: Formação Agentes de IA n8n
Alta disponibilidade: entendendo n8n em cluster e seus benefícios
Alta disponibilidade é a capacidade de um sistema continuar funcionando mesmo diante de falhas de hardware/configuração ou picos de demanda. No universo do n8n, isso é conquistado por meio da arquitetura em cluster, onde várias instâncias da aplicação trabalham juntas para executar os fluxos.
O que é um cluster no n8n? Basicamente, consiste em ter múltiplas instâncias do n8n rodando simultaneamente, compartilhando tarefas e banco de dados. Isso confere:
- Redundância: Se uma instância falhar, outras assumem automaticamente, evitando perda de dados ou interrupção dos workflows.
- Escalabilidade facilitada: Fica simples adicionar mais instâncias para um crescimento orgânico conforme a demanda.
- Manutenção sem downtime: Permite atualizações ou manutenção com menor impacto nos usuários finais.
Entre os principais benefícios de operar o n8n em modo cluster estão:
- Robustez para demandas imprevisíveis.
- Suporte a ambientes multiusuário (ótimo para times ou empresas).
- Melhor aproveitamento do hardware em uma VPS ou ambiente de containers.
Exemplo prático: Imagine uma loja online que utiliza o n8n para gerenciamento de pedidos e envio de notificações. Com o cluster, mesmo que uma máquina VPS passe por manutenção ou queda, as demais instâncias continuam processando as automações, gerando segurança para o negócio.
Para quem busca soluções profissionais, clusterizar o n8n é um passo estratégico essencial na busca por alta disponibilidade e resiliência operacional.
COMO INSTALAR n8n NA VPS EM 5 MINUTOS!
Se você está em busca de um tutorial prático e atualizado para colocar o n8n em operação com alta disponibilidade, recomendamos o vídeo “COMO INSTALAR n8n NA VPS EM 5 MINUTOS!”. Neste vídeo, você vai aprender o passo a passo para rodar seu ambiente n8n em uma VPS, base essencial para clusters e balanceamento de carga. Aproveite para se inscrever e não perder nenhuma dica!
Como orquestrar containers com n8n: ferramentas e práticas recomendadas
A orquestração de containers permite que você gerencie múltiplas instâncias do n8n (e outros serviços) de forma automatizada e escalável. Ferramentas como Docker Compose, Kubernetes ou até soluções em nuvem como AWS ECS facilitam não apenas o deploy, mas a gestão do ciclo de vida dessas instâncias.
Principais ferramentas:
- Docker Compose: Ideal para ambientes menores ou de desenvolvimento. Permite a definição do n8n, banco de dados e outros serviços via arquivos YAML, facilitando a replicação e manutenção.
- Kubernetes: A opção mais avançada, voltada para ambientes de produção e alta escala. Com o Kubernetes, é possível escalar automaticamente o número de containers, criar estratégias avançadas de balanceamento, health checks e atualizações contínuas (rolling updates).
Práticas recomendadas para orquestrar n8n:
- Utilize um banco de dados externo (PostgreSQL) compartilhado entre as instâncias do n8n no cluster. Isso garante que todas as instâncias acessem os mesmos dados e fluxos.
- Defina probes e health checks para que a orquestração reinicie containers com problemas automaticamente.
- Considere usar variáveis de ambiente para configuração flexível, permitindo adaptação rápida a diferentes cenários.
- Documente bem o ambiente com arquivos README e comentários nos YAML, pensando em mudanças futuras e novos membros da equipe.
A orquestração é a chave para garantir escalabilidade real. Dedicando algum tempo ao setup, você prepara seu ambiente n8n para crescer conforme o aumento da carga e demandas do seu projeto.
Configurando um load balancer para n8n em VPS e ambientes orquestrados
O load balancer (balanceador de carga) é o componente responsável por distribuir as requisições entre as instâncias do n8n, seja em VPS como em ambientes de containers orquestrados. Ele é indispensável para garantir distribuição eficiente e alta disponibilidade.
O que você precisa considerar para configurar um load balancer para o n8n?
- Escolha da Ferramenta: As opções mais populares são Nginx, HAProxy e Traefik. Para um cenário de containers orquestrados (Kubernetes), o próprio Ingress Controller é uma ótima escolha.
- Configuração de upstreams/backends: No Nginx, por exemplo, é possível definir cada instância n8n como backend. O balanceador então roteia as requisições para cada uma delas, monitorando a saúde (health checks) e removendo containers fora do ar automaticamente.
- SSL e Segurança: Implemente HTTPS para suas conexões, seja via LetsEncrypt, Certbot ou serviços da própria nuvem. A segurança é fundamental.
- Persistência de Sessão (Sticky Sessions): Em alguns casos, é necessário garantir que um mesmo usuário fique conectado sempre à mesma instância (importante, por exemplo, para determinados auth flows).
Dica prática: Se você utiliza uma VPS da Hostinger, a configuração do Nginx é bastante facilitada pelo painel da própria VPS. Em ambientes de containers, scripts automatizados de deploy (como Helm Charts para Kubernetes) simplificam bastante a criação do balanceador e de novos clusters.
O balanceador de carga é o elo central para garantir estabilidade e escalabilidade no n8n – dedique atenção a esta etapa para evitar dores de cabeça futuras.
💻 Hostinger: Sua VPS ideal para n8n, cluster e containers
No contexto de balanceamento de carga avançado e escalabilidade, escolher a VPS certa faz toda a diferença. A Hostinger oferece planos sob medida para n8n – dos projetos menores aos clusters de alta demanda, todos com instalação facilitada, painel amigável e performance otimizada. Há opções com 4 a 32 GB de RAM, armazenamento NVMe veloz, suporte a execuções ilimitadas, controle total do ambiente e escalabilidade instantânea. Para começar, basta acessar Hostinger – Hora de Codar e usar o cupom HORADECODAR para garantir desconto. Além disso, você ainda conta com 30 dias de garantia! Perfeito para quem quer crescer com segurança e estabilidade em ambientes orquestrados.
Boas práticas e dicas para garantir escalabilidade e desempenho do n8n
Garantir escalabilidade e desempenho do n8n depende de planejamento, monitoramento constante e adoção de algumas estratégias.
Veja boas práticas que podem transformar sua experiência:
- Monitore métricas essenciais: CPU, memória, uso de banco de dados e taxas de sucesso/falha dos workflows. Ferramentas como Prometheus ou mesmo as do painel Hostinger ajudam muito nisso.
- Implemente limites de recursos: Em ambientes orquestrados, assegure que cada container n8n tenha limites de RAM/CPU definidos evitando que apenas um workflow desestabilize todo o cluster.
- Use filas de tarefas: O n8n possui um modo especial (Queue Mode) que permite distribuição eficiente de tarefas em múltiplas instâncias.
- Aposte em atualizações contínuas: Mantenha o n8n e seus containers sempre atualizados para garantir segurança máxima e melhor performance.
- Faça backups regulares: De base de dados e fluxos; VPS Hostinger permite agendamento fácil dessas rotinas.
- Documente as automações: Ter documentação clara permite escalar sua equipe, agilizar troubleshooting e garantir continuidade em casos de transição.
E lembre-se: um ambiente escalável não depende apenas de quantidade de servidores, mas do cuidado com a arquitetura, segurança e monitoramento diário do sistema. Adotando essas práticas, sua automação com n8n se torna muito mais confiável e preparada para crescer junto com o negócio.
O que é balanceamento de carga avançado com n8n usando VPS e containers orquestrados?
O balanceamento de carga avançado com n8n consiste em distribuir automaticamente as tarefas e requisições entre múltiplas instâncias do n8n, geralmente hospedadas em VPS e gerenciadas via orquestradores de containers (como Docker Swarm ou Kubernetes). Isso proporciona maior disponibilidade, escalabilidade e resiliência para automações e fluxos criados no n8n.
Quais são os benefícios de orquestrar containers do n8n em uma infraestrutura com VPS para balanceamento de carga?
Orquestrar containers do n8n em VPS permite escalar dinamicamente a quantidade de instâncias conforme a demanda, melhorar o aproveitamento de recursos, facilitar atualizações sem downtime e garantir alta disponibilidade. Um orquestrador também simplifica o gerenciamento das instâncias, tornando o sistema mais robusto frente a falhas.
Como implementar balanceamento de carga com n8n, VPS e containers orquestrados na prática?
Na prática, a implementação envolve subir múltiplas instâncias do n8n como containers em diferentes VPS, usar um orquestrador (como Kubernetes ou Docker Swarm) para gerenciar esses containers e um load balancer (como Nginx, Traefik ou HAProxy) para direcionar o tráfego entre eles. Essa arquitetura maximiza tanto a alta disponibilidade quanto a eficiência no processamento dos fluxos.
Conclusão
Ao adotar o balanceamento de carga avançado com n8n, VPS e containers orquestrados, você prepara seu ambiente para crescer de forma estável, resiliente e pronta para lidar com altos volumes de automações. Desde a arquitetura em cluster, passando pela escolha da VPS correta (como a Hostinger), até as melhores ferramentas de orquestração e boas práticas do dia a dia, cada etapa contribui para workflows mais confiáveis, seguros e produtivos. Lembre-se sempre de monitorar e aprimorar seu ambiente para extrair o máximo desempenho do n8n. Assim, sua automação nunca mais ficará limitada por gargalos tecnológicos!